What can I see and do near Ebara-ji Temple?
Sakai Plaza of Rikyu and Akiko, Osaka Prefectural Sayamaike Museum, and Sakai City Peace and Human Rights Museum feature captivating exhibits. Explore notable local landmarks like Emperor Nintoku's Tomb, Myokokuji Temple, and Old Sakai Lighthouse. Enjoy the outdoors at Hamadera Park, Daisen Park Japanese Garden, or Oizumi Ryokuchi Park.
How can I get to Ebara-ji Temple?
With so many transportation options, seeing all of the area near Ebara-ji Temple is easy. Walk to nearby metro stations like Suwanomori Station, Hamadera-Ekimae Station, and Funao Station. To explore the surrounding area, ride one of the trains from Ishizugawa Station or Hamaderakoen Station.
